Aside from Outernatia Song Contest, Riya-Sampetrina has participated in four ISC spin-off contests so far - Junior Internatia Song Contest, Internatia Second Chance Contest, Internatia Song Contest –1 and Internatia Theme Contest. All contests are broadcast in Riya-Sampetrina by Radio-Televisi Riya-Sampetrina (RTRS).
Junior Internatia Song Contest
Riya-Sampetrina made their debut in JISC 32 in Pönö with Nuray Rahman's "İgid Əsgər Möhkəm Dayan". All entries so far were selected internally.

Internatia Second Chance Contest
Riya-Sampetrina made their debut in ISCC 36 in Dulcet Ebullience with Renaissance's "Northern Lights". All entries were selected internally from previous iterations of the various national finals organized by RTRS.

Internatia Song Contest –1
Riya-Sampetrina debuted in ISC –1 28 in Mărium with Asin's "Masdan Mo Ang Kapaligiran". All entries were selected internally, with the exception of the 33rd and 36th editions in which the entry was selected through a dedicated National Final.
